Roof flashing installation services involve the placement and sealing of thin metal or flexible materials around critical areas of a roof to prevent water intrusion. These materials are installed at joints, edges, and penetrations such as chimneys, vents, skylights, and valleys, creating a waterproof barrier that directs water away from vulnerable spots. Proper installation ensures that these seams are tightly sealed and securely fastened, helping to maintain the roof’s integrity and extend its lifespan. Professionals use specialized techniques and materials to ensure that flashing performs effectively under various weather conditions.

One of the primary issues that roof flashing installation addresses is water leakage. Without properly installed flashing, water can seep through gaps or cracks at roof joints and around roof penetrations, leading to interior damage, mold growth, and structural deterioration. Flashing also helps prevent issues caused by ice dams or heavy rain, which can force water into the roof structure. By creating a continuous, weather-resistant barrier, flashing installation helps homeowners avoid costly repairs and extensive damage caused by water infiltration over time.

Various types of properties typically benefit from roof flashing services, including residential homes, commercial buildings, and multi-family complexes. Residential properties such as single-family homes often require flashing around chimneys, skylights, and roof valleys to prevent leaks. Commercial properties, which may have flat roofs or complex roofing systems, also rely heavily on properly installed flashing to protect their structures. Additionally, historic or older buildings may need specialized flashing services to address aging or deteriorated materials, ensuring they remain protected from water damage.

Material Costs - The cost of roof flashing materials typically ranges from $5 to $20 per linear foot, depending on the type used, such as aluminum or copper. Higher-end materials may increase overall expenses for larger projects.

Labor Expenses - Installation labor fees generally fall between $45 and $75 per hour, with total costs varying based on roof complexity and project size. Some contractors may charge a flat rate for small or straightforward installations.

Project Size - Small flashing repairs or replacements can cost between $200 and $500, while larger installations on complex roofs may range from $1,000 to $3,000 or more. Exact costs depend on the extent of the work required.

Additional Costs - Extra expenses may include tear-off, roof access, or disposal fees, which can add $100 to $500 to the overall project. These costs vary based on site conditions and contractor policies.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is roof flashing installation? Roof flashing installation involves placing metal or other waterproof materials around roof features to prevent water intrusion and protect the structure.

Why is roof flashing important? Proper flashing helps prevent leaks and water damage by directing water away from vulnerable areas on the roof.

When should roof flashing be replaced or repaired? Flashing should be inspected regularly and replaced or repaired if it shows signs of rust, damage, or leaks.

What materials are commonly used for roof flashing? Common materials include aluminum, copper, galvanized steel, and lead, chosen for durability and compatibility with the roof.

How do local pros ensure proper roof flashing installation? Experienced contractors assess the roof, select appropriate materials, and properly seal and secure flashing to ensure effective waterproofing.
